Images released to promote the good life

Granite Belt Wine Country has celebrated summer with the release of stunning new images to promote wine and tourism.
Renowned for winter experiences, the new images highlight the Granite Belt’s year-round appeal.
“We spend summer in the Granite Belt with fabulous food, wine and outdoor fun!” Granite Belt Wine and Tourism director of marketing Anissa Williams said.
“To show the world how we live La Dolce Vita (the Good Life), a group of everyday locals allowed us to photograph their day – the result is stunning new real life images,” she said.
From lunch in a winery with friends, playing bocce between the vines, to celebrating the festive season in style there is an experience for everyone to enjoy in the Granite Belt this summer. To view some of the Granite Belt’s new images visit granitebeltwinecountry.com.au.
